AFCON Final Fallout: Senegal Coach rejects fan donations to settle fine


Sports News of Thursday, 29 January 2026Source: www.ghanaweb.comJust over 10 days after one of the most chaotic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ON) finals in history, Senegal coach Pape Thiaw has asked fans not to donate to cover his disciplinary fine. Following the 2027 AFCON final, the Confederation of African Football (CAF) issued fines totaling more than $1 million (€835,000) and handed bans to players and staff from both finalist teams. Fans attempted to storm the pitch, journalists clashed and after a 15-minute delay, Morocco missed the penalty. Morocco head coach Walid Regragui later described the match as giving African football a “shameful image.”In the wake of the sanctions, supporters had begun organizing fundraising campaigns to help cover Thiaw’s fine. The coach, however in an Instagram post, urged restraint in a heartfelt message, “People of Senegal, my family, your solidarity since the announcement of the sanctions has touched me deeply.
